Bali Mango Dragon Fruit Smoothie Recipe

Description

This Bali Mango Dragon Fruit Smoothie is a vibrant, tropical blend of frozen mango, dragon fruit, coconut milk, and pineapple juice, sweetened with honey and enhanced with a touch of lime juice. Perfect for a refreshing, healthy drink that’s packed with tropical flavors and creamy texture.


Ingredients

Scale

Fruits

  • 1 cup frozen mango chunks
  • 1/2 cup frozen dragon fruit chunks

Liquids

  • 1/2 cup coconut milk
  • 1/4 cup pineapple juice

Other

  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1/2 teaspoon lime juice
  • 1/2 cup ice cubes


Instructions

  1. Gather Ingredients: Start by gathering all the ingredients: 1 cup of frozen mango chunks, 1/2 cup of frozen dragon fruit chunks, 1/2 cup of coconut milk, 1/4 cup of pineapple juice, 1 tablespoon of honey, 1/2 teaspoon of lime juice, and 1/2 cup of ice cubes.
  2. Add Mango Chunks: Place the frozen mango chunks into the blender, ensuring they are evenly distributed at the bottom.
  3. Add Dragon Fruit: Add the frozen dragon fruit chunks on top of the mango, spreading them out to mix with the mango.
  4. Pour Coconut Milk: Pour in the coconut milk, carefully ensuring it evenly covers the fruit.
  5. Add Pineapple Juice: Add the pineapple juice, letting it flow over the top of the fruit and coconut milk.
  6. Add Honey: Squeeze the honey into the blender, making sure to measure it precisely to avoid clumping.
  7. Add Lime Juice: Add the lime juice, ensuring you use only 1/2 teaspoon for the right balance of tanginess.
  8. Add Ice Cubes: Place the ice cubes into the blender, allowing them to fall over the liquid and fruit.
  9. Secure Lid: Secure the blender lid tightly to avoid any spills during blending.
  10. Blend at Low Speed: Set the blender to a low speed at first to help break up the frozen fruit chunks.
  11. Increase Speed: Gradually increase the blender speed to high, blending until the mixture is smooth and creamy, with no large ice chunks remaining.
  12. Check Consistency: Stop the blender and check the consistency of the smoothie; if it seems too thick, add a small amount of coconut milk or pineapple juice to reach your desired texture.
  13. Pour Smoothie: Once smooth, pour the smoothie into a glass, ensuring that it fills the glass evenly.
  14. Garnish: Garnish the smoothie with additional mango or dragon fruit pieces, if desired, for a colorful presentation.
  15. Serve Immediately: Serve the Bali Mango Dragon Fruit Smoothie immediately while it’s fresh and cold for the best taste.

Notes

  • Use frozen fruit to create a naturally chilled smoothie without needing much ice.
  • Adjust the honey to your preferred sweetness level.
  • Add more coconut milk or pineapple juice to thin the smoothie if it’s too thick.
  • Garnish with fresh fruit pieces for a decorative touch.
  • This smoothie is best enjoyed immediately for optimal freshness and texture.
